1.How do you measure the success of executive coaching? 

Success is measured through achieving set goals, building leadership capabilities and capacity, and positive behavioural changes.  


It is important that change is sustained, transformational, and has a direct positive impact on the person being coached, their team, and business outcomes.  


We use a combination of quality calls, documentation, 360 feedback, and business metrics to provide measurable evidence of success.

5. If it’s confidential, how will we as a company know if the executive coaching is progressing successfully? 

Our coaching process involves the role of a sponsor, who has knowledge of the day-to-day activity, strengths, and challenges of the person being coached.  


The sponsor will be able to provide support and direct resources to aid the coaching journey. The sponsor will meet, together with the coach and the coachee, three times during the coaching journey to help set and revisit agreed objectives and outcomes and to celebrate success.  


Reflective documentation that accompanies these meetings allow your company to measure success. 8. I must influence my board to secure coaching, what can I say? 

Highlight the tangible benefits of coaching, such as improved leadership skills, enhanced decision-making, increased levels of engagement and motivation, less conflict and better relationships, improved retention, and increased productivity.  


Emphasise the positive impact on individual and team performance and align these to outcomes in the company's strategic objectives.  


Sometimes it is worth stating what executive coaching will help avoid, such as elevated levels of attrition, low morale, toxic environments, lack of tolerance, dependency on leaders, micro-management, and rigid inflexible structures.
